  • Abstract
    The overall design use two-stage distributed control module to test the performance indicators of the potentiometer in the servo control system, in order to determine whether they meet the control requirements. The host PC use graphical design based on virtual instrument Labwindows/CVI which is easy human-computer interaction. Its function includes sending test commands, data analysis and processing, graphics display and data storage and printing. The slave control system based on DSP as CPU is to receive and execute the test commands, drive and control torque motor, collect and analyze test data. PCI expansion card based on PCI-bus is used to complete serial communication between the two level.
